1. Which payroll tax is paid only by the employer?
FUTA (Federal Unemployment Tax Act) tax is a payroll tax paid solely by employers, not withheld from employee wages. This tax funds federal unemployment compensation programs and helps states pay unemployment benefits. It is distinct from FICA taxes (Social Security and Medicare), which are paid by both employers and employees.
2. What distinguishes inherent risk from residual risk?
Inherent risk is the level of risk present before any controls are implemented, while residual risk is the level that remains after controls and mitigations are applied.

4. What is double-entry bookkeeping?
Double-entry bookkeeping is a fundamental accounting principle where every financial transaction affects at least two accounts. For every debit entry in one account, there must be a corresponding credit entry in another account, and the total debits must always equal the total credits. This system ensures accuracy, provides a complete record of financial activity, and forms the basis for preparing financial statements.
